This research aims to design a web-based Electronic Customer Relationship Management (e-CRM) prototype application to address operational inefficiencies faced by property agents in leads management, including the lack of initial qualification data, budget mismatch, manual qualification inefficiency, and the absence of an integrated pipeline system. Problems were identified through a pre-survey of six active property agents. Smart Realty was developed using the waterfall model combined with Design Thinking and Human-Centered Design (HCD) based on ISO 9241-210:2019, producing thirteen mid-fidelity wireframes and a functional prototype comprising Smart Discovery, Pipeline Kanban, Consultation, Leads Management, Property Listing, and Dashboard & Business Funnel modules. Evaluation was conducted through black-box testing and usability testing using the System Usability Scale (SUS) involving 30 active property agent respondents. All seven black-box testing scenarios were declared Pass. The average SUS score reached 90.08 (Grade A Excellent), surpassing the industry average of 68, with an average task completion rate of 97.3% and continued use intent as a reflection of behavioral intention averaging 4.70 out of 5. The research concludes that Smart Realty meets usability standards and supports property agents' behavioral intention to transition from manual leads management to a more structured and integrated digital e-CRM system.
